description | A search for the Higgs boson in the H->WW->lvqq decay mode has been performed using 35 pb^-1 of 7 TeV proton-proton collision data recorded by the ATLAS detector during the 2010 run of the LHC. Since no significant excess is observed over the expected background, limits on the Higgs production cross section are derived for masses between mH=200 GeV and mH=600 GeV. For a Higgs boson mass mH=400 GeV, the 95% confidence level upper bound on the cross-section for Higgs boson production by gluon fusion times the branching ratio for H->WW is 13.6 pb, or approximately 11.5 times the Standard Model prediction. |
